The Impact of Temperature Level on Paint Application
When you're preparing a business external paint project, the temperature can considerably influence just how well the paint sticks and dries.
Preferably, you wish to repaint when temperature levels vary in between 50 ° F and 85 ° F. If it's too cold, the paint might not treat correctly, causing problems like peeling or fracturing.
On the other side, if it's too hot, the paint can dry out as well quickly, protecting against correct attachment and resulting in an irregular surface.

Always check the manufacturer's suggestions for the specific paint you're using, as they frequently provide support on the ideal temperature range for ideal outcomes.
Humidity and Its Result on Drying Times
Temperature level isn't the only ecological element that influences your commercial external painting project; moisture plays a considerable role too. High moisture levels can decrease drying out times drastically, influencing the overall quality of your paint work.
When the air is filled with moisture, the paint takes longer to cure, which can result in issues like poor bond and a greater threat of mildew growth. If you're repainting on an especially moist day, be gotten ready for extended delay times in between coats.
It's important to monitor regional weather and strategy accordingly. Preferably, aim for moisture degrees in between 40% and 70% for optimal drying out.

Best Seasons for Commercial Exterior Paint Projects
What's the best season for your commercial outside paint jobs?
Spring and very early loss are commonly your best bets. During these seasons, temperature levels are mild, and humidity levels are frequently lower, creating ideal problems for paint application and drying.
Stay clear of summer season's intense heat, which can trigger paint to completely dry also quickly, bring about inadequate attachment and coating. In a similar way, wintertime's cold temperatures can impede correct drying out and healing, running the risk of the longevity of your paint job.
Aim for days with temperature levels between 50 ° F and 85 ° F for optimum outcomes. Keep in mind to check the neighborhood weather prediction for rain, as wet problems can destroy your task.
Preparation around these aspects guarantees your painting job runs smoothly and lasts much longer.
